How Outpatient Alcohol and Drug Rehab Works in Avondale, Colorado

If you have been battling with an extreme substance use disorder and addiction, outpatient alcohol and drug treatment may not prove useful for you. Before you seek treatment for your condition, you must first go through detoxification to rid your body completely of the substances you were abusing.

After the detox stage, the outpatient addiction treatment will begin the real work of therapy and recovery. In fact, these programs work better if you have already completed another form of care - such as a staying in an inpatient alcohol and drug rehab. You should also be deemed medically stable enough that you can easily pursue treatment and recovery with minimal assistance.

When you enroll in an outpatient drug and alcohol rehab program in Avondale, the following services will be provided every week:

  • Family therapy sessions
  • Group counseling and support meetings
  • One-on-one counseling
  • Organization and management of prescribed medications for co-occurring disorders
  • Nutritional coaching
  • One to one counseling and therapy with trained addiction treatment and/or mental health expert
  • Exercise related therapy
  • Relapse Prevention Skills
  • Sober living housing, where required

Since outpatient treatment does not expect that you live inside the center, it means that you might need to dedicate yourself to recovery so that the program proves fruitful in the long run. You should also strive for sobriety and abstain from drugs without any supervision or care.

As long as your living situation and environment is conducive to your recovery, you might find that outpatient drug treatment is the best option. This is because you will receive support and assistance at home so that you can continue focusing on beating your addiction - with none of the temptations you might have encountered in the past.
